In a viral video with more than 1.4 million views, delivery driver Adrian McFadden (@adrianmcfadden) shared the unexpected design choice one of his delivery customers chose.

"When a customer says you can't miss their house lol only in Duval," the text overlay on the video read. Duval is a county in the northeastern part of Florida.

As McFadden pulled up, he explained that the customer told him to look for the house with the "cups in the fence."

When he turned the corner, there's a peachy house with a five-letter N-word spelled out in white cups and two Pan-African flags waving outside.

"Can't make this up," Mcfadden said.

Neighbor gives context

In the comments section, a nearby resident shared that the house has been there for years and is owned by a Black person.

"It’s not being used as a racial slur," they said.

They change the cups and colors every so often and usually put pro-Black things on there.

"It’s a staple in the community," they shared.

"Facts!! That man change those cups like clockwork with different messages," another added.
